      Obituary

      Beverly Jean HARRIS

      Beverly Jean Harris, 48, of Geneva died at 8:20 am Sunday, Oct. 5, 2003 at Medical Center Hospital in Nacogdoches. Mrs. Harris, born April 4, 1955, had been a lifelong resident of Sabine County and was a teacher at Brookeland High School. She was a member of Geneva Baptist Church and Delta Kappa Gamma. Survivors: husband, Bobby Harris of Geneva; son, Michael Jason Harris of Geneva; daughter, Julia Elizabeth Nelson of Beckville, parents J.C. and Ann Click of Rosevine, grandparents, Orzo and Frances PRATT of Rosevine; brothers Tommy Click of Pineland and Joey Click of Livingston, a sister, Sandra CROWELL of Nacogdoches; and four grandchildren; Jessica, Kristen, and Joseph HARRIS and Cade NELSON. Funeral Services were held at 2 p.m. Tuesday at the chapel of Starr Funeral Home Inc. in Hemphill with Bro. Eddie SMITH and Bro. Brad LANKFORD officiating. Interment followed at Myrtle Springs Cemetery in Geneva.
